# career-ops — Plugin activation (opt-in)
|
|
#
|
|
# cp config/plugins.example.yml config/plugins.yml
|
|
#
|
|
# Plugins are OFF by default. The core runs zero-keys and local-first; plugins
|
|
# are the opt-in home for integrations that need a key or talk to an external
|
|
# service. Two gates must both be satisfied for a plugin to load:
|
|
# 1. Enable it here (enabled: true) + any non-secret settings.
|
|
# 2. Put the SECRET values (API keys/tokens) in your .env — NEVER here.
|
|
# Each plugin declares which env vars it needs; see .env.example and
|
|
# `node doctor.mjs` (lists every plugin + whether its keys are present).
|
|
#
|
|
# config/plugins.yml is yours: gitignored, never auto-updated. Bundled plugins
|
|
# live in plugins/; your own private plugins go in plugins.local/.
